Transaction 56f51d24918ab2a9445e1076470378953f01eea67d3b4dcf984535a1159dd766
1 Input
2 Outputs
- 56f51d24918ab2a9445e1076470378953f01eea67d3b4dcf984535a1159dd766:0
- 56f51d24918ab2a9445e1076470378953f01eea67d3b4dcf984535a1159dd766:1
value 28000000
address 149NJiqidCArbAotLSqwjn6McN3zDCSACd
value 711449183
address 1EGkoEfSdXpAet3pjaaDZMxHAgUzZ2rMuq